Pas will sever ties with its former ally Parti Keadilan rakyat, said Pas Syura Council secretary Datuk Dr Nik Muhammad Zawawi Salleh.

He cited three reasons for the Islamist party to break all ties with PKR.

The first reason, he said was PKR had opposed and did not support the party's Islamic agenda like the RUU355.

Secondly, he said, PKR went against the spirit of political cooperation and had attacked Pas leadership and made untrue claims which had tainted the party's image.

"Thirdly, PKR betrayed its political ties with Pas by working with parties that had wanted to bring down the Kelantan state government and had worked against PAS in the Sungai Besar and Kuala Kangsar by-elections," he said in a statement.

He said the Pas central committee would handle political decisions as well as Selangor administrative matters.

Pas delegates at the 63rd Pas Muktamar this year had unanimously passed the motion to end the political collaboration with PKR.

But, the matter could only be finalised by the powerful Syura Council.

Pas ended its political collaboration with DAP in 2015.
